{"version":3,"file":"index.mjs","sources":["../../../src/colorpicker/style/ColorPickerStyle.js"],"sourcesContent":["import BaseStyle from '@primevue/core/base/style';\n\nconst theme = ({ dt }) => `\n.p-colorpicker {\n    display: inline-block;\n    position: relative;\n}\n\n.p-colorpicker-dragging {\n    cursor: pointer;\n}\n\n.p-colorpicker-preview {\n    width: ${dt('colorpicker.preview.width')};\n    height: ${dt('colorpicker.preview.height')};\n    padding: 0;\n    border: 0 none;\n    border-radius: ${dt('colorpicker.preview.border.radius')};\n    transition: background ${dt('colorpicker.transition.duration')}, color ${dt('colorpicker.transition.duration')}, border-color ${dt('colorpicker.transition.duration')}, outline-color ${dt('colorpicker.transition.duration')}, box-shadow ${dt(\n    'colorpicker.transition.duration'\n)};\n    outline-color: transparent;\n    cursor: pointer;\n}\n\n.p-colorpicker-preview:enabled:focus-visible {\n    border-color: ${dt('colorpicker.preview.focus.border.color')};\n    box-shadow: ${dt('colorpicker.preview.focus.ring.shadow')};\n    outline: ${dt('colorpicker.preview.focus.ring.width')} ${dt('colorpicker.preview.focus.ring.style')} ${dt('colorpicker.preview.focus.ring.color')};\n    outline-offset: ${dt('colorpicker.preview.focus.ring.offset')};\n}\n\n.p-colorpicker-panel {\n    background: ${dt('colorpicker.panel.background')};\n    border: 1px solid ${dt('colorpicker.panel.border.color')};\n    border-radius: ${dt('colorpicker.panel.border.radius')};\n    box-shadow: ${dt('colorpicker.panel.shadow')};\n    width: 193px;\n    height: 166px;\n    position: absolute;\n    top: 0;\n    left: 0;\n}\n\n.p-colorpicker-panel-inline {\n    box-shadow: none;\n    position: static;\n}\n\n.p-colorpicker-content {\n    position: relative;\n}\n\n.p-colorpicker-color-selector {\n    width: 150px;\n    height: 150px;\n    top: 8px;\n    left: 8px;\n    position: absolute;\n}\n\n.p-colorpicker-color-background {\n    width: 100%;\n    height: 100%;\n    background: linear-gradient(to top, #000 0%, rgba(0, 0, 0, 0) 100%), linear-gradient(to right, #fff 0%, rgba(255, 255, 255, 0) 100%);\n}\n\n.p-colorpicker-color-handle {\n    position: absolute;\n    top: 0px;\n    left: 150px;\n    border-radius: 100%;\n    width: 10px;\n    height: 10px;\n    border-width: 1px;\n    border-style: solid;\n    margin: -5px 0 0 -5px;\n    cursor: pointer;\n    opacity: 0.85;\n    border-color: ${dt('colorpicker.handle.color')};\n}\n\n.p-colorpicker-hue {\n    width: 17px;\n    height: 150px;\n    top: 8px;\n    left: 167px;\n    position: absolute;\n    opacity: 0.85;\n    background: linear-gradient(0deg,\n        red 0,\n        #ff0 17%,\n        #0f0 33%,\n        #0ff 50%,\n        #00f 67%,\n        #f0f 83%,\n        red);\n}\n\n.p-colorpicker-hue-handle {\n    position: absolute;\n    top: 150px;\n    left: 0px;\n    width: 21px;\n    margin-left: -2px;\n    margin-top: -5px;\n    height: 10px;\n    border-width: 2px;\n    border-style: solid;\n    opacity: 0.85;\n    cursor: pointer;\n    border-color: ${dt('colorpicker.handle.color')};\n}\n`;\n\nconst classes = {\n    root: 'p-colorpicker p-component',\n    preview: ({ props }) => ['p-colorpicker-preview', { 'p-disabled': props.disabled }],\n    panel: ({ props }) => [\n        'p-colorpicker-panel',\n        {\n            'p-colorpicker-panel-inline': props.inline,\n            'p-disabled': props.disabled\n        }\n    ],\n    colorSelector: 'p-colorpicker-color-selector',\n    colorBackground: 'p-colorpicker-color-background',\n    colorHandle: 'p-colorpicker-color-handle',\n    hue: 'p-colorpicker-hue',\n    hueHandle: 'p-colorpicker-hue-handle'\n};\n\nexport default BaseStyle.extend({\n    name: 'colorpicker',\n    theme,\n    classes\n});\n"],"names":["theme","_ref","dt","concat","classes","root","preview","_ref2","props","disabled","panel","_ref3","inline","colorSelector","colorBackground","colorHandle","hue","hueHandle","BaseStyle","extend","name"],"mappings":";;AAEA,IAAMA,KAAK,GAAG,SAARA,KAAKA,CAAAC,IAAA,EAAA;AAAA,EAAA,IAAMC,EAAE,GAAAD,IAAA,CAAFC,EAAE,CAAA;AAAA,EAAA,OAAA,2KAAA,CAAAC,MAAA,CAWND,EAAE,CAAC,2BAA2B,CAAC,EAAAC,iBAAAA,CAAAA,CAAAA,MAAA,CAC9BD,EAAE,CAAC,4BAA4B,CAAC,EAAAC,8DAAAA,CAAAA,CAAAA,MAAA,CAGzBD,EAAE,CAAC,mCAAmC,CAAC,EAAA,gCAAA,CAAA,CAAAC,MAAA,CAC/BD,EAAE,CAAC,iCAAiC,CAAC,EAAA,UAAA,CAAA,CAAAC,MAAA,CAAWD,EAAE,CAAC,iCAAiC,CAAC,EAAA,iBAAA,CAAA,CAAAC,MAAA,CAAkBD,EAAE,CAAC,iCAAiC,CAAC,EAAA,kBAAA,CAAA,CAAAC,MAAA,CAAmBD,EAAE,CAAC,iCAAiC,CAAC,mBAAAC,MAAA,CAAgBD,EAAE,CAC/O,iCACJ,CAAC,EAAAC,mIAAAA,CAAAA,CAAAA,MAAA,CAMmBD,EAAE,CAAC,wCAAwC,CAAC,EAAAC,qBAAAA,CAAAA,CAAAA,MAAA,CAC9CD,EAAE,CAAC,uCAAuC,CAAC,EAAAC,kBAAAA,CAAAA,CAAAA,MAAA,CAC9CD,EAAE,CAAC,sCAAsC,CAAC,EAAA,GAAA,CAAA,CAAAC,MAAA,CAAID,EAAE,CAAC,sCAAsC,CAAC,OAAAC,MAAA,CAAID,EAAE,CAAC,sCAAsC,CAAC,EAAAC,yBAAAA,CAAAA,CAAAA,MAAA,CAC/HD,EAAE,CAAC,uCAAuC,CAAC,EAAAC,kDAAAA,CAAAA,CAAAA,MAAA,CAI/CD,EAAE,CAAC,8BAA8B,CAAC,EAAAC,2BAAAA,CAAAA,CAAAA,MAAA,CAC5BD,EAAE,CAAC,gCAAgC,CAAC,EAAAC,wBAAAA,CAAAA,CAAAA,MAAA,CACvCD,EAAE,CAAC,iCAAiC,CAAC,EAAA,qBAAA,CAAA,CAAAC,MAAA,CACxCD,EAAE,CAAC,0BAA0B,CAAC,EAAA,82BAAA,CAAA,CAAAC,MAAA,CA2C5BD,EAAE,CAAC,0BAA0B,CAAC,EAAA,ulBAAA,CAAA,CAAAC,MAAA,CAgC9BD,EAAE,CAAC,0BAA0B,CAAC,EAAA,QAAA,CAAA,CAAA;AAAA,CAEjD,CAAA;AAED,IAAME,OAAO,GAAG;AACZC,EAAAA,IAAI,EAAE,2BAA2B;AACjCC,EAAAA,OAAO,EAAE,SAATA,OAAOA,CAAAC,KAAA,EAAA;AAAA,IAAA,IAAKC,KAAK,GAAAD,KAAA,CAALC,KAAK,CAAA;IAAA,OAAO,CAAC,uBAAuB,EAAE;MAAE,YAAY,EAAEA,KAAK,CAACC,QAAAA;AAAS,KAAC,CAAC,CAAA;AAAA,GAAA;AACnFC,EAAAA,KAAK,EAAE,SAAPA,KAAKA,CAAAC,KAAA,EAAA;AAAA,IAAA,IAAKH,KAAK,GAAAG,KAAA,CAALH,KAAK,CAAA;IAAA,OAAO,CAClB,qBAAqB,EACrB;MACI,4BAA4B,EAAEA,KAAK,CAACI,MAAM;MAC1C,YAAY,EAAEJ,KAAK,CAACC,QAAAA;AACxB,KAAC,CACJ,CAAA;AAAA,GAAA;AACDI,EAAAA,aAAa,EAAE,8BAA8B;AAC7CC,EAAAA,eAAe,EAAE,gCAAgC;AACjDC,EAAAA,WAAW,EAAE,4BAA4B;AACzCC,EAAAA,GAAG,EAAE,mBAAmB;AACxBC,EAAAA,SAAS,EAAE,0BAAA;AACf,CAAC,CAAA;AAED,uBAAeC,SAAS,CAACC,MAAM,CAAC;AAC5BC,EAAAA,IAAI,EAAE,aAAa;AACnBpB,EAAAA,KAAK,EAALA,KAAK;AACLI,EAAAA,OAAO,EAAPA,OAAAA;AACJ,CAAC,CAAC;;;;"}